Just export / import the schema of the application based

On SE
exp system/password owner=userA,userB, userC, userD file=myusersexport.dmp log=myusersexport.log

On EE, make sure  userA, userB, userC, userD exists and so any special ROLES before importing
imp system/password fromUser=userA,userB,userC,userD toUser=userA,userB,userC,userD  file=myusersexport.dmp log=myusersimport.log

  • Want to migrate the database (4node RAC) size of 4 TB of 10.2.0.5 at 11.2.0.4 on the new servers where the new type servers Primary (4 nodes) and Eve (4 nodes).

    Want to migrate the database (4node RAC) 4 TB size of 10.2.0.5(8 rompt = 4 prim/4 veille) to 11.2.0.4 on the new servers where the new type servers Primary (4 nodes) and Eve (4 nodes).  So with minimum downtime I have restore and recover again on 11.2.0.4 server must then clone that to create the day before.   Here, my question is can I take 0 backupp level before hand and restore on target (new) then primary at the time to leave the downtime take backup of level 1 of 10g and then retrieve it on 11g (new server) after successful recovery I'll perform clone to form eve of database on the new server. does this strategy work? If it works, can someone suggest me steps how can I need recover with backup after restoring the backup of level 0 on 11g. Like should I upgrade before you retrieve it with level 1 backup or I can update and then recover with the level 1 backup from the old server to the new server.

    Here is former servers of RHEL 5 version and new servers are RHEL 6 release.

    Post edited by: Umair_ali

    1 backup L0

    2 restore L0

    3. L1 and ArchiveLogs database backup

    4. copy BackupPieces L1 and ArchiveLog BackupPieces on new server

    5 CATALOGUE START WITH... to catalog the BackupPieces

    6. TOGETHER until lastavailable SNA / Archivelog + 1

    7 RECOVER DATABASE (should automatically identify the L1s and to apply ArchiveLogs)

    8 STOP

    9 START UPGRADE

    10. run catupgrd.sql

    You should also take care on the locations of the data file, dump, instance settings destinations, all link database from the database, connectivity application etc.

  • Migrate the database from SE to EE

    Hi guys!

    Could you please is it possible to pass Oracle Standard edition 11.2.0.1 a Enterprise edition 11.2.0.3database? I've found so far only how to migrate the same versions but I am interested in how to handle this when a version lower than EA.

    Thank you

    MetaLink Doc ID 117048.1

    google = https://www.google.az/search?q=Migrate+database+from+SE+to+EE&oq=Migrate+database+from+SE+to+EE&aqs=chrome..69i57j69i61.627j0j7&sourceid=chrome&espv=210&es_sm=93&ie=UTF-8#es_sm=93&espv=210&q=oracle+Upgrade+database+from+SE+to+EE

    No problem)))

    Going from Standard edition to Enterprise edition

    If you use the Oracle database Standard edition and want to upgrade to the Enterprise Edition, then proceed as follows:

    1. Make sure that the version number of your Standard Edition Server software is the same version as the Enterprise Edition Server software. For example, if your Standard Edition Server software is version 10.2.0 then you should go to release Enterprise Edition 10.2.0.
    2. Stop your database.
    3. If your operating system is Windows, then stop all services Oracle, including the OracleService SID Oracle service, where SID is the name of the instance.
    4. Uninstall the Server Standard Edition software.
    5. Install the software from the Enterprise Edition Server using the Oracle Universal Installer.Select the same Oracle home that has been used for the uninstalled Standard edition. When installing, be sure to select the Enterprise edition. When you are prompted, choose software only in the database Configuration screen.
    6. Start up of your database.

    Your database is now upgraded to the Enterprise edition.

  • create the database with Oracle Client link

    Hello together,

    on my machine Windows 7 with Oracle Client installed 12.0.1.0, I'm trying to create a database link to a database server, which runs on Oracle Standard Edition1 11.2.0.2.

    When I connect to sqlplus on the client with "sqlplus/nolog" and type the command:

    SQL > create SID of the database link

    connect to the user identified by passwd

    using "tnsnames.ora connection."

    I have a SP2-0640: not connected. OK, it is clear, because I use sqlplus with option/nolog. But client-side normally I have no database, where I can connect. So I think, there is no user, or?

    The database to which I want to connect is located in tnsnames.ora.

    Generally: Is it possible to use the Oracle Client to create a database link? Maybe there's another way to do this?

    A big thank you and best regards,

    David

    You don't seem to understand the concept of a database link.

    A database link connects two databases. Not a client and a database.

    You need to link up in a data source to a target database.

    The only thing you need is a client of sqlplus in sqlplus client, you need to connect to the source database.

    If you can't connect to the source database, you must present the statement to someone.

    Hey Vinny,

    No, the host tnsnames.ora must not refer to the place where the SQL * Server database is active.  The tnsnames.ora entries is intended to guide the user who calls the database link by using this entry to a listener running on the computer and the port in the entry. The listener then directs the user to everything that is referenced by the SID in the listener. If it is an Oracle database, then you are linked to the database. If this is an entry of gateway referenced by having the (HS = OK) then you are linked to the gateway which then liaises with what non-Oracle database is accessible through the gateway of the option.  You cannot directly connect to the non-Oracle database by using the IP address of machine non-Oracle in tnsnames.ora. You need to go through the door entry referenced by the listener to establish the connection.

    For the listener, you can set the path to the ORACLE_HOME of the gateway or RDBMS. However, the best option is to give the listener a different name from the default, so for the gateway, you might have-

    SID_LIST_LISTENER_GTW =

    (SID_LIST =

    (SID_DESC =

    (SID_NAME = GS2PIASQL03)

    (ORACLE_HOME=S:\app\oracle\product\11.2.0\tg_1)

    (PROGRAM = dg4odbc)

    )

    )

    LISTENER_GTW =

    (DESCRIPTION_LIST =

    (DESCRIPTION =

    (ADDRESS = (PROTOCOL = TCP) (HOST = SLPIAM29)(PORT = 1525))

    (ADDRESS = (PROTOCOL = CIP)(KEY = EXTPROC1525))

    )

    )

    You can then use-

    stop LISTENER_GTW

    Start LISTENER_GTW
